2004 Recovery Walk Draws 1,500
The after effects of Hurricane Ivan produced a blustery sky and
high winds carrying a chill from the north, but the elements did
little to darken the mood of the 1,500 people who on Sept. 18 came
to Liberty State Park for New Jersey's third
annual Recovery Walk. Many of them, after all,
had already been through the turbulence of addiction.
